She made vegetable soup last night.
Literal
She [topic-は] last-night vegetable soup [object-を] made.
昨晩 (さくばん) is a slightly more formal alternative to 昨夜 (さくや) for 'last night' — both share the same meaning but 昨晩 has a writing-flavored register. 野菜スープ stitches together the native 野菜 ('vegetables') with the loanword スープ (soup) — a typical Japanese pattern of mixing scripts within compound concepts. Vegetable soup is part of the vocabulary of Japanese 洋食 ('Western-style cuisine'), distinct from traditional Japanese 汁物 ('soups, broths') like 味噌汁 or お吸い物.
